Chap Bettis

Chap Bettis is the author of The Disciple-Making Parent: A Comprehensive Guidebook for Raising Your Children to Love and Follow Jesus Christ and the executive director of The Apollos Project, a ministry devoted to helping parents disciple their children. For the previous 25 years, he was lead pastor in a New England church plant. He also wrote Evangelism for the Tongue-Tied and The Fearless Apologetics Curriculum. He and his wife, Sharon, have homeschooled their four adult children for their entire grade school and high school experience. As a pastor in New England for the past 25 years, Chap understands both the word of God and the everyday issues of family life. In addition, Chap grew up in a Christian home and wrestled with questions about the faith. As an apologetics teacher for the past 12 years, he understands and has helped numerous young people overcome those nagging questions. When he is not ministering God’s Word, Chap likes cycling, skiing, reading, and checking out restaurants with his wife.
